
Escape to simpler times on this small island off the coast of Georgia, where Southern hospitality, impeccable service and fine dining greet you with open arms. St Simons Island is home to one of the US’s most acclaimed resorts, Sea Island, which first opened in 1928. The resort has the presidential stamp of approval, as it was the first US resort to host a G8 Summit. While you can feel the history within its walls, Sea Island has been modernly renovated without losing its Southern charm. Choose to stay in any of its accommodations: The Cloister, a Mediterranean-inspired palace of grandeur; The Lodge, with cozy and sophisticated rooms; The Inn at Sea Island, a fresh take on the more classic rooms; Broadfield, a farmhouse- and hunting-inspired stay; or rent a cottage. Regardless of where you plan to rest your head, enjoy the resort’s five-mile stretch of white-sand beach, pool, falconry, golf, horseback riding, water sports, private yacht and endless dining options, from the jacket-required Georgian Room to casual seafood haven Southern Tide.
